The Impact You’ll Make in this Role
 

Provides technical/engineering support and services through project organization and execution. Increases expertise and proficiency in a technical area, including consolidation of skills learned. Establishes and controls project spending to budget by specifying and estimating project costs. Assumes responsibility of leading medium size engineering projects or participates on larger projects where a team approach is utilized.

As a Technologist, you will have the opportunity to tap into your curiosity and collaborate with some of the most innovative people around the world. Here, you will make an impact by:

  • Management and Execution of Projects. Acquires general knowledge and understanding of the Engineering organization through completion of assigned projects. Develops and applies fundamental project management skills to provide support and services to manufacturing, laboratory and other facilities that includes examining project scope, equipment specifications and other project requirements. Develops basic engineering, analytical, and mathematical skills to identify specific requirements and parameters for optimum results, safety, and cost effectiveness. Develops and coordinates renewal project time lines with business partners, suppliers, and project team to stay on schedule. Develops knowledge and skills to coordinate resources for plant and engineering personnel, contractors, fabricators, and/or suppliers as related to their project workload. Communicates with business partners, suppliers, plant and engineering personnel, as well as the appropriate management regarding project status, timelines, and cost. Responds to inquiries as needed.
  • Intellectual Property, Regulations, and Compliance. Protects 3M Intellectual Property through the understanding, and appropriate use of competitive technology awareness, government regulation awareness, supplier/consultant agreements, records of invention, patents, and technical notebooks. Contributes to the development of proprietary positions. Follows and promotes corporate business conduct, safety, health, and environmental policies and practices, including Engineering guidelines, standards, and specifications. Understands basic local/state/federal/country government codes and regulations as appropriate to the assignment.
  • Leadership. Builds networks with necessary disciplines and utilizes available information, resources and systems. Participates on and may lead teams. Builds a working knowledge of key corporate initiatives and applies appropriate tools. May participate in Engineering Manufacturing Technology Organization (EMTO)/Engineering Manufacturing Technology Chapters (EMTC).
  • Renewal and reliability planning and support the design, procurement, installation, and commissioning. Utilizes engineering, analytical, and mathematical skills for the design and specification of equipment and facilities. Develops the ability to coordinate the selection, installation, checkout and startup of new and existing equipment and facilities. Develops knowledge and understanding of appropriate project and equipment documentation, such as project cost, schedules, and equipment manuals.
  • Working with Technical Information. Develops proficiency in using corporate and engineering applications and systems to prepare project information and requirements data analysis.
  • The job also requires performing other duties as assigned. Percentages of time spent on job duties are estimates and may vary for each position.

Your Skills and Expertise 

To set you up for success in this role from day one, 3M requires (at a minimum) the following q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ree or higher in an engineering discipline (completed and verified prior to start)

 OR

  • Associates or Two-Year Technology degree or higher (completed and verified prior to start) AND two (2) years of Engineering process, technology, project experience in mechanical system installation and/or maintenance in a private, public, government or military environment
